I did not know they did a PentimPro 266 according to Intel 200mhz was fastest: http://processorfinder.intel.com/scripts/list.asp?ProcFam=50&CorSpd=ALL&SysBusSpd=ALL&PkgType=ALL
The Pro were designed for Wirkstations whilst P2 are MMX therefore should handle graphics/sound etc better. As to speed it is relative to what you are trying to do, but would expect the P2 to be a superior product overall for day to day computing
